**Q: How do we restore the Gallerist audio-guide app's narration archive after a CDN purge?**

A: Re-sync from the Vaultwren cold store. Takes about 40 minutes; exhibits fall back to text captions meanwhile. The cold store requires manual unsealing each restore. Unseal it with the recovery passphrase listed below.

vault phrase of yaguf-hahaf = druath-holix

## Break-Glass Access: Quartzline Public API Pagination

If cursor pagination on the Quartzline catalog API stalls under load, on-call engineers may enable the emergency offset fallback. This bypasses cursor validation, so use it only during declared incidents and revert within one hour. Enabling the fallback requires unlocking the Brindlewood operator console, which prompts for the recovery passphrase below.

strongbox words: oliael-gilax-lamael

Subject: DR drill — string extraction script

Hi Tomas, as part of next week's disaster-recovery drill for Lingopress, we'll rebuild the translation-string extraction tooling from the cold backup. Please review the restore steps before Thursday: the script, its glossary cache, and the CI hook all come from one encrypted snapshot. Restoration can't proceed until the snapshot is unlocked, so I'm including the recovery passphrase immediately below for the drill.

vault phrase of yadug-haweg = holath-ulaath

MEMO — Dispatch Desk

Trophy engraving for the Brightmere Awards Night is complete. Vellstrom Engraving finished all fourteen pieces, boxed and padded. Pickup from the Harlow Annex loading bay is set for Thursday, 09:00. Trophies must not be stacked; each crate rides flat. Count crates against the manifest before release — fourteen total, no exceptions. Any damage gets flagged to events coordination immediately, not after delivery. The hand-over instruction for the courier follows below.

drop instructions, hahip-badug: the quenox ralath courier leaves the kaseth fraiel rusiel tameth belys istdor ralion giliel ledger at gate 7830 under passcode 165413